Just a quick not for help and apologies for already posting this on the File Transfer thread.  How long does it take from PPR to receiving passport back with visa?  I've tried searching the threads for an answer without success.  Many thanks.

There were some other people talking about that on this thread, a few pages back.  Seemed like it has been taking about two weeks from when you send it until you receive it back.  Also, will depend on how long it takes to get there and back too.  If you're in the East, likely it will be a few days quicker.  I'm on the west coast, so it'll take longer to get there and back.  I just sent off my passport today.  I expect it to be there by friday.  I'll be checking the tracker.

As for the time it takes to mail off PP to get your visa, the turn around is usually after about 8-15 days from receipt. Use US or Canada Post overnight it. Also use a prepaid postage for return. That usually speeds it up. I'm on the west coast, and I definitely cannot afford to fly to Buffalo atm, so this is the best.

If you are in Canada, there are two options for mailing your PP. You can mail it within Canada, or to Buffalo. I don't remember where it's at but I'll look it up and post in here in a few minutes. Cheers!

You can send your passport to Buffalo if you want but there's also the option of sending it to Fort Erie.

A helpful user that has already landed messaged me this: her hubby sent his passport to Fort Erie, Ontario because he was already in Canada visiting her. They sent it on July 15th and it was returned on August 3rd. They sent it overnight and included a prepaid Canada Post envelope to send it back. (this was in 2010)
